2. Types of Modern Windows2.1. Vinyl Windows
Vinyl windows have actually acquired popularity due to their resilience and cost-effectiveness. They are made from polyvinyl chloride (PVC), making them resistant to wetness, decay, and insects.

Wood windows provide a classic appearance and excellent insulation. They can be customized and painted or stained to match any home design.

Aluminum windows are known for their strength and low maintenance. They are often used in commercial buildings but are ending up being increasingly popular in residential settings.

Fiberglass windows are known for their strength, resilience, and energy efficiency. They offer a wider series of personalization and can imitate the appearance of wood.

Modern Window Installation (digitaltibetan.win) techniques concentrate on precision and effectiveness. Here are some popular methods:
Retrofit Installation: This approach includes installing new windows into the existing frame. It's an economical option that minimizes disturbance.Complete Frame Installation: In this technique, the whole window system, consisting of the frame, is replaced. This approach is perfect for homes with deteriorated frames.Nail Fin Installation: Common in new building and constructions, this method includes nailing the window directly to the house framework, supplying additional stability.Effect Window Installation: For homes in storm-prone areas, impact windows are set up with additional supports to hold up against extreme weather condition.4. Benefits of Modern Window Installation
When homeowners choose modern window installation, they experience a myriad of benefits:
Energy Efficiency: Modern windows are developed to withstand air leakage and temperature transfer, causing lower energy costs.Improved Comfort: Improved insulation suggests constant indoor temperatures, improving convenience year-round.Sound Reduction: Quality windows can considerably reduce outdoors noise, developing a more serene home environment.Looks: A wide variety of designs and surfaces are offered, permitting house owners to enhance their property's curb appeal.Increased Home Value: New windows can increase home value, making it a wise investment for future resale.5.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: How long does a window installation take?A: Depending on the number of windows being replaced and the installation method, the timeline can range from a couple of hours to a number of days.
Q2: Can I set up windows myself?A: While some homeowners select DIY installation, it is recommended to work with professionals to guarantee correct fitting and sealing.
Q3: What is the typical cost of window installation?A: The cost can vary commonly based on window type and installation intricacy. Generally, house owners need to anticipate to invest anywhere from ₤ 300 to ₤ 1,000 per window.
Q4: How do I choose the right window type?A: Consider aspects such as environment, budget, visual preferences, and energy effectiveness when picking window types.
Q5: Are modern windows really energy-efficient?A: Yes, modern windows are created with energy-efficient functions, such as Double Glazing Reviews or triple glazing, low-E coatings, and insulated frames.
